Q1. A man observes the angle of elevation of a tower to be 30°. After walking 100 m towards the tower, the angle becomes 60°. Find the height of the tower.
Answer: 86.6 m
Explanation: Using trigonometric ratios, tan(30°) = h / (x + 100) and tan(60°) = h / x. Solving these, we get h = 86.6 m.
